During the development of their respective careers, between Sebastian Vettel And Fernando Alonso there never seemed to be a particular affinity. The two old rivals, who over the years competed for two world titles up to the last GP – in 2010 and 2012, both won by the German -, have never been friends. In the past there have also been vitriolic declarations between the two, such as when the Asturian said to play for the title against Newey and not with Vettel, as if to belittle the driving skills of his rival. However, time seems to have eased many contrasts. During the press conference for the presentation of the Saudi Arabian Grand Prix, the two world champions came together side by side and created a funny curtain. Curiously, in fact, Alonso and Vettel are respectively first and second in the ranking of overtaking computed this year.
A particular ranking and certainly not particularly felt, but to which the F1 social media are giving a lot of space, precisely because of the names involved. Behind Alonso – who made 116 overtakes – and paired with Vettel – at 115 – there is another ‘great old man’ from the Circus, Kimi Raikkonen. Questioned at the press conference about their challenge, the two Alpine and Aston Martin drivers let themselves go to a few jokes. “We still don’t know what the prize is “ Vettel sarcastically commented. “We need to know it, so then we can divide it 50 and 50 ″ Alonso echoed. The Asturian then launched the idea of letting Raikkonen win, given that the Finn had to miss two GPs due to Covid. “We could distort it by starting to outdo each other “, concluded the four-time world champion, arousing the hilarity of his colleague.
